xenocara/xserver
matthieu 2610b1cdea Fix for CVE-2007-3069 from X.Org git repository:
Don't break grab and focus state for a window when redirecting it.

    Composite uses an unmap/map cycle to trigger backing pixmap allocation
    and cliprect recomputation when a window is redirected or unredirected.
    To avoid protocol visible side effects, map and unmap events are
    disabled temporarily.  However, when a window is unmapped it is also
    removed from grabs and loses focus, but these state changes are not
    disabled.

    This change supresses the unmap side effects during the composite
    unmap/map cycle and fixes a bug where a compositing window manager
     would cause the screensaver to lose its grab when it unredirects the
    fullscreen lock window.
2008-02-20 21:25:15 +00:00
..
afb Remove a bunch of files that get generated during a normal build. 2008-02-11 23:05:25 +00:00
cfb Remove a bunch of files that get generated during a normal build. 2008-02-11 23:05:25 +00:00
cfb32 Remove a bunch of files that get generated during a normal build. 2008-02-11 23:05:25 +00:00
composite regen 2008-01-04 14:01:04 +00:00
config regen 2008-01-04 14:01:04 +00:00
damageext regen 2008-01-04 14:01:04 +00:00
dbe regen 2008-01-04 14:01:04 +00:00
dix Fix for CVE-2007-3069 from X.Org git repository: 2008-02-20 21:25:15 +00:00
doc regen 2008-01-04 14:01:04 +00:00
exa regen 2008-01-04 14:01:04 +00:00
fb regen 2008-01-04 14:01:04 +00:00
GL regen 2008-01-04 14:01:04 +00:00
hw Don't #define DEBUG anymore 2008-02-16 21:40:44 +00:00
include endianness definitions for m88k, ok matthieu@ 2008-02-20 17:47:56 +00:00
mfb Remove a bunch of files that get generated during a normal build. 2008-02-11 23:05:25 +00:00
mi regen 2008-01-04 14:01:04 +00:00
miext regen 2008-01-04 14:01:04 +00:00
os Remove empty unused files. 2008-02-11 22:59:20 +00:00
randr regen 2008-01-04 14:01:04 +00:00
record regen 2008-01-04 14:01:04 +00:00
render regen 2008-01-04 14:01:04 +00:00
Xext 3rd try... CVE-2007-6429: Always test for size+offset wrapping. From X.Org. 2008-01-21 21:38:22 +00:00
xfixes regen 2008-01-04 14:01:04 +00:00
Xi Fix from X.Org for CVE-2007-6427 - Xinput extension memory corruption. 2008-01-17 15:42:19 +00:00
xkb regen 2008-01-04 14:01:04 +00:00
XTrap regen 2008-01-04 14:01:04 +00:00
acinclude.m4 xserver 1.4 2007-11-24 17:55:21 +00:00
aclocal.m4 regen 2007-04-10 19:28:41 +00:00
autogen.sh xserver 1.4 2007-11-24 17:55:21 +00:00
ChangeLog xserver 1.4.0.90 2007-12-13 21:06:02 +00:00
config.guess Add back files that I removed before import to minimize cvs noise. That 2007-12-13 21:51:47 +00:00
config.sub Add back files that I removed before import to minimize cvs noise. That 2007-12-13 21:51:47 +00:00
configure regen 2008-01-27 15:49:14 +00:00
configure.ac Fix m68k builds. Similar to the fix that miod used. 2008-01-27 14:03:40 +00:00
COPYING xserver 1.4 2007-11-24 17:55:21 +00:00
cpprules.in xserver 1.4 2007-11-24 17:55:21 +00:00
depcomp merge xserver 1.4, 1st pass 2007-11-24 19:04:00 +00:00
install-sh merge xserver 1.4, 1st pass 2007-11-24 19:04:00 +00:00
ltmain.sh regen 2007-08-04 19:44:30 +00:00
Makefile.am xserver 1.4 2007-11-24 17:55:21 +00:00
Makefile.bsd-wrapper Disable mesa on m68k, at least until it switches to ELF; suggested by matthieu@ 2008-02-13 21:34:15 +00:00
Makefile.in regen 2008-01-04 14:01:04 +00:00
missing merge xserver 1.4, 1st pass 2007-11-24 19:04:00 +00:00
xorg-server.m4 Importing xserver from X.Org 7.2RC2 2006-11-26 18:13:41 +00:00
xorg-server.pc.in xserver 1.4 2007-11-24 17:55:21 +00:00
ylwrap xserver 1.4 2007-11-24 17:55:21 +00:00